Job description

Role Overview

MOBIS North America Electrified Powertrain, LLC (MNAe) is a Tier 1 supplier of Battery System Assembly (BSA) and Power Electric (PE) systems, which are key parts to produce electric vehicles, based on state-of-art manufacturing technology related to battery system assembly.

Our Production Management Department at Hyundai Mobis North America is seeking a Production Control Specialist to join our team in Ellabell, GA. The Specialist will play a vital role in establishing MOBIS North America Electrified Powertrain LLC. This position is responsible for ensuring that the manufacturing process is efficient, cost-effective, and delivers high-quality products on time, while also coordinating with other departments and managing resources. The successful candidate will be responsible for BOM/EO control and ERP/MES upkeep.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ES (To perform within this position successfully, the incumbent must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. Other duties may be assigned.)

  • The initial point of contact for Customer Engineering Change includes BOM
  • SAP Material Master management - create part numbers and maintain info (MRP view, Work center, Routing, Production version, Standard cost, Module no)
  • Monitor incoming EDI for brand-new parts daily
  • Maintain SAP PP Module process and implementation (LTP, MRP, PIR, Backlog, Production result adjustment complete/component)
  • Maintain production BOM in SAP/MES (Part number, Material information, Effective Point Information)
  • Material consumption tracking for material closing and inventory accuracy (weekly, Monthly)
  • Maintain and distribute PART LIST MASTER to all department
  • Able to track material history for obsolescence or gain/loss items
  • Follow up with IT team for SAP system improvement in user's aspect
  • Coordinate EO (Engineering Change Order) implementation with all plant departments
  • Manage EO part changes (EC(Engineering Change) alert, 1st sequence recording, EC communications internal/external)
  • EO info management (participate in internal/external EC meetings, track upcoming EP (Effective Point))
  • Maintain EO systems (G-EPI, SAP)
  • Monthly/Weekly production report (Production index analysis and improvement)
  • Maintain production index system data accuracy (System vs Actual)
  • Make irregular plant comprehensive report
  • Maintain Plant information and index
  • Korea headquarters requirement response
  • Support/perform special project as necessary
